I was actually really excited about this. I think there are ways of making eInk work for writing. Unfortunately, the project has been pulled by Onyx:
https://goodereader.com/blog/e-paper/oynx-suspends-development-on-their-boox-writer

I wrote to them myself and confirmed it:
Dear Andrey:
Thanks for your email.
For the Onyx Boox Typewriter. Considering the number of the target users, we do not have a specific schedule to release to market.
If any update, I will let you know.
Thank you very much.
Best regards
Kevin Li

On the bright side, Dasung just came out with PaperLess Pro (2nd generation) eInk monitor that's fast enough to watch movies:
http://dasungtech.com/english/detail/id/220

Personally, I would love a little eInk laptop.

Yup. I think I'll wait until there's some competition in the market and the price drops down to $500-ish. Then maybe hook up the monitor to Raspberry Pi, a keyboard, a battery bank and a solar panel for a simple solar eInk laptop. Technically, it's all possible to do now, but the trick is the expense plus fitting it all into a nice form factor.

Hopefully there will just be a sweet little 10" netbook with a great eInk screen I can buy. :e2fairy:


For now, it's AlphaSmart Neo for me.
